Senior Firmware Engineer


The Role:

As a Senior Firmware Engineer, you will play a pivotal role in design and development of embedded software for Gaming Simulation products. Your expertise in microcontrollers, sensors, and real-time operating systems (RTOS) will be instrumental in delivering innovative and high-performance Gaming Simulation experiences. You will also be responsible for following the development process using Agile methodologies.


Your Contribution:

Be Yourself. Be Open. Stay Hungry and Humble. Collaborate. Challenge. Decide and just Do. These are the behaviours you’ll need for success at Logitech. In this role you will

  • Firmware development on Microcontroller platform (STM32x) with respect to functionality, performance and quality.
  • Work with teams to develop sensor interfacing, UART, USB, WiFi, LCD, Touch screen
  • System level debugging, efforts to improve performance and reliability.
  • Collaborate and work with developers across the globe during firmware development


Key Qualifications:

For consideration, you must bring the following minimum skills and behaviours to our team:

  • 5+ years of experience in embedded software development, with a focus on Firmware development and Agile methodologies.
  • Strong programming in C, embedded C, debugging & troubleshooting of uC
  • Strong expertise in microcontroller programming (STM32x, NRF5xx, Ti CCx), sensor interfacing, and real-time operating systems (RTOS)
  • Expertise/understanding of one or more of the following drivers: I2C, SPI, UART, Flash, EEPROM, WiFi
  • In-depth knowledge of real-time control algorithms, data processing, and performance optimization
  • Proficiency in utilizing Agile tools and methodologies for software development backlogs, sprints, and releases.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, analytical skills and a good team player.


In addition, preferable skills and behaviours include

  • Experience with RTOS usage (FreeRTOS, QP/C and/or, Zephyr a plus) on low-power chipsets (STM32, nRF52, …)
  • Experience in power management in Microcontroller.
  • Experience in USB protocol, Bluetooth or any Wireless protocol


Education

  • Bachelor’s/Master’s degree in ECE, EEE, Computer Science or a related field.
